What Actually Happens in That Moment
Here’s the simple truth. White marble reflects light in a way most surfaces don’t. When light hits a polished Statuario slab, it doesn’t just bounce back flatly. It seems to sink in a little, then glow back out, almost like the stone is lit from somewhere inside it.
Our eyes aren’t used to that. Most things we see every day are flat and predictable. A wall is a wall. A floor is a floor. But Statuario marble looks like it’s doing something a plain surface shouldn’t be able to do. And when our eyes see something unexpected, our brain slows down for a second to make sense of it.
That small pause is the quiet.

The Veins Have Something to Do With It Too
It’s not only the light. It’s also the veining, those bold, grey lines running across the white background in a way that looks almost hand-drawn.
Humans are naturally drawn to patterns, but we’re especially drawn to patterns that feel alive rather than repeated. A printed design, something clearly copied over and over, doesn’t hold our attention for long. But Statuario’s veining never repeats. Every curve, every branch, every fade is something that happened only once, millions of years ago, and will never happen in exactly that way again.
Somewhere, without even thinking about it, people sense that. They’re not just looking at a pattern. They’re looking at something that can’t be copied, and that quietly earns a longer look than usual.
